    Tip Top is an ice cream brand founded in 1936 in Wellington, New Zealand, and now owned by Froneri (a joint venture between PAI Partners and Nestlé). [1] It was formerly known as Fonterra Brands (Tip Top) Ltd , a subsidiary of the Fonterra Co-operative Group based in Auckland , New Zealand.

    As of 2016 Tip Top produces 13 million Trumpets per year, at 12,000 ice creams per hour, in their factory in Mount Wellington, Auckland. Tip Top launches a new Trumpet flavour every 18 to 24 months. [2] To produce a Trumpet, the inside of an ice cream cone is coated with chocolate to prevent it from going soggy.
